Born in Barcelona in a family of artists, Enric Soldevila gravitated towards art, fashion and cinema at an early age. In the 90s, Enric worked as a 3D artist creating cartoon series and, after a few years, he started his career as a Creative Director in advertising for more than 20 years working with the top agencies around the World, such as Wieden+Kennedy, 72andSunny, R/GA, AMV BBDO, amongst many others in Amsterdam, London, Shanghai, Los Angeles, Madrid, Barcelona, Nürnberg, Seoul and Tokyo for brands such as adidas, Nike, Moncler, Loewe, Versace, Bvlgari, Coke, Beats by Dre, Uber, Heineken, Honda, Bacardi, etc.

Enric’s love of art, design and architecture is inherent across his body of work. Inspired by experimental cinema and underground culture, Enric sets out to create films that are evocative and unrestrained by contemporary cinema. Beauty, style and CGI are expressed with wonder and inventiveness. All together combined with the constant search for a concept and a storyline with a deep meaningful narrative that is expressed through situations and characters in ways that feel surreal, yet utterly familiar at the same time.

His debut as a filmmaker started by co-directing a few commercials for adidas Originals, which quickly established Enric as a serious director force. Since then, Enric has continued to make ground-breaking work for brands like Versace, adidas, L’Oréal and Red Bull. Enric’s work spans across music, documentary, fashion, sports and experimental film.
